Salary Information & Job Trends In this Region
Telemetry Technicians in Davidson, Tennessee are essential healthcare professionals responsible for monitoring and interpreting patients' vital signs using specialized equipment. - Entry-level Telemetry Technician salaries range from $30,000 to $40,000 per year - Mid-career Monitoring Specialist salaries range from $40,000 to $55,000 per year - Senior-level Cardiac Monitor Tech salaries range from $55,000 to $75,000 per year The role of Telemetry Technicians in Davidson, Tennessee has a rich history dating back to the early days of electrocardiography and the development of telemetry monitoring systems in healthcare settings. As technology advanced, the role of Telemetry Technicians evolved to include remote monitoring capabilities, allowing for real-time data transmission and analysis for patients in various healthcare settings. Current trends in the field of Telemetry Technicians in Davidson, Tennessee include the integration of artificial intelligence for data analysis, telemedicine applications for remote patient monitoring, and continuous professional development to stay current with ever-changing healthcare practices.
